Full hard drives on a Mac are a constant struggle so being a music producer means cleaning up your folders regularly!
In this video Adam D’Agostino explains how to move UJAM plug-in content to an external drive – we recommend using an SSD to prevent dropouts. As the main content of our plug-ins (e.g. samples) comes in a .blob file (“binary large object”) you’ll need to move this file only.
Adam shows you where to find the .blob file on macOS and helps you avoid any pitfalls in the process!
